Cone crushers are compression machines that take in raw materials and reduce them in size by crushing them. A variety of industries rely on these tools, such as the concrete, aggregate, mining, coal, and natural gas industries. Inside the crusher, a piece of steel, known as the mantle, rotates eccentrically.

4. ROLL CRUSHER Roll crushers are used for producing additional reductions in the sizes of stone after the output of a quarry has been subjected to one or more stages of prior crushing. Roll crushers have a theoretical MAXIMUM reduction ratio of 4:1. If a 2 inch particle is fed to the roll crusher the absolute smallest size one could …

The structure of the single roll crusher is shown in Figure 3. The crushing mechanism consists of a rotating roll 1 and a jaw plate 4. The jaws are mounted on a bolt with a tooth bushing 2 on the core of the roll, with the tip of the tooth sticking forward like a hawk's beak, which can be removed and replaced when the bushing wears out.

working of the crusher is as under. The main shaft of the crusher is journaled in the spider bearing and in the eccentric bearing assembly. The spider bearing fixes the position of the upper end of the main shaft. Eccentric bearing assembly with inner bushing can be replaced, or in some models turned, to adjust the stroke.

Working Principle of Metal Crusher The basic principle of a metal crusher is the impact of material by hammer beating. When the material enters the crusher, it is suffered impact from the high-speed rotary hammers, flap of the crushing chamber body and at the same time strike among materials. Thus material is ground by lots of times.
